"""Test pairing support.
These tests are skipped by nose by default (since they depend on having a
paired setup. To run the tests just run this file manually.
Left and right nodes will be $db_ip:$db_port and $db_ip2:$db_port2 or
localhost:27017 and localhost:27018 by default.
"""
import unittest
import logging
import os
import sys
sys.path[0:0] = [""]
from pymongo.errors import ConnectionFailure, ConfigurationError
from pymongo.connection import Connection
skip_tests = True
class TestPaired(unittest.TestCase):
def setUp(self):
# logging.getLogger("pymongo.connection").setLevel(logging.DEBUG)
left_host = os.environ.get("db_ip", "localhost")
left_port = int(os.environ.get("db_port", 27017))
self.left = (left_host, left_port)
right_host = os.environ.get("db_ip2", "localhost")
right_port = int(os.environ.get("db_port2", 27018))
self.right = (right_host, right_port)
self.bad = ("somedomainthatdoesntexist.org", 12345)
def tearDown(self):
pass
# logging.getLogger("pymongo.connection").setLevel(logging.NOTSET)
def skip(self):
if skip_tests:
from nose.plugins.skip import SkipTest
raise SkipTest()
def test_types(self):
self.skip()
self.assertRaises(TypeError, Connection.paired, 5)
self.assertRaises(TypeError, Connection.paired, "localhost")
self.assertRaises(TypeError, Connection.paired, None)
self.assertRaises(TypeError, Connection.paired, 5, self.right)
self.assertRaises(TypeError, Connection.paired, "localhost", self.right)
self.assertRaises(TypeError, Connection.paired, None, self.right)
self.assertRaises(TypeError, Connection.paired, self.left, 5)
self.assertRaises(TypeError, Connection.paired, self.left, "localhost")
self.assertRaises(TypeError, Connection.paired, self.left, "localhost")
def test_connect(self):
self.skip()
self.assertRaises(ConnectionFailure, Connection.paired, self.bad, self.bad)
connection = Connection.paired(self.left, self.right)
self.assertTrue(connection)
host = connection.host()
port = connection.port()
connection = Connection.paired(self.right, self.left)
self.assertTrue(connection)
self.assertEqual(host, connection.host())
self.assertEqual(port, connection.port())
slave = self.left == (host, port) and self.right or self.left
self.assertRaises(ConfigurationError, Connection.paired, slave, self.bad)
self.assertRaises(ConfigurationError, Connection.paired, self.bad, slave)
def test_repr(self):
self.skip()
connection = Connection.paired(self.left, self.right)
self.assertEqual(repr(connection),
"Connection.paired(('%s', %s), ('%s', %s))" %
(self.left[0],
self.left[1],
self.right[0],
self.right[1]))
if __name__ == "__main__":
skip_tests = False
unittest.main()
